Establishing the Culture and Rules
Is this a casual 'friends and family' clan focused purely on donating cards, or a hardcore esports team pushing for the global top 100?
A common baseline is requiring every member to complete all four of their war attacks daily and donate at least 200 cards per week.

Growing the Clan
A clan with fewer than forty active members will mathematically struggle to compete in high-level clan wars.
Organize weekly internal tournaments with small gift card prizes, or spend time spectating your lower-ranked members to offer constructive feedback on their gameplay.
